Daikin U4 Error Causes

The Daikin U4 error code signals a communication problem between the indoor and outdoor units. This issue can stop your air conditioner from working properly. Understanding the common causes helps in fixing the problem fast. Various factors can trigger this error, often linked to electrical or hardware faults.

Below are the main causes of the Daikin U4 error code. Each cause affects the system’s ability to communicate and function well.

Communication Failures

Communication failures happen when the indoor and outdoor units cannot exchange signals. This can be due to loose connections or damaged communication cables. Signal interference or incorrect wiring also disrupt communication. The system relies on clear signals to operate without errors.

Wiring Issues

Wiring problems are a frequent cause of the U4 error. Wires may be loose, broken, or corroded. Incorrectly connected wires or reversed signal cables cause faults. Over time, wear and tear can damage the wiring, leading to communication loss. Checking wire conditions is essential for a quick fix.

Control Board Faults

The control board manages the communication between units. A fault in the indoor or outdoor control board can cause the U4 error. Damage or malfunction in the board’s communication module often leads to this issue. Control boards can fail due to power surges or aging components.

Inspect Wiring Connections

Inspecting wiring connections is crucial when addressing the Daikin U4 error code. This error often points to communication problems between indoor and outdoor units. Faulty wiring can disrupt signals, causing the system to malfunction. Careful inspection can spot issues early and prevent further damage.

Start by examining all wires connected to the units. Look closely for any signs of wear or damage. Ensuring proper wiring helps maintain smooth communication and system performance.

Check For Loose Or Damaged Wires

Loose wiring can cause intermittent failures or complete signal loss. Gently tug each wire to confirm it is secure. Look for frayed or broken sections that might interrupt electrical flow. Replace any damaged wires to restore proper function.

Verify Color-coded Wiring

Daikin systems use color-coded wires for easy identification. Verify that the wires on both indoor and outdoor units match in color. Incorrect connections can confuse the control boards and trigger the U4 error. Correct any mismatched wires promptly.

Detect Reversed Signal Wires

Reversed signal wires can disrupt communication between units. Identify the signal wires by their colors and labels. Ensure each wire connects to the correct terminal on both units. Swap any reversed wires to fix the communication error.

Control Board And Thermistor Inspection

The Control Board and Thermistor Inspection is vital for fixing the Daikin U4 error code. This error shows a communication problem between indoor and outdoor units.

Checking these components helps find faults causing the error. Careful inspection can prevent bigger issues and restore your air conditioner’s function.

Look For Pcb Damage

Start by inspecting the printed circuit board (PCB) inside both units. Look for burnt marks, cracks, or corrosion.

Damaged PCB components can interrupt signals and cause the U4 error code. If you spot any damage, replacement is often needed.

Test Thermistor Functionality

Thermistors measure temperature and send signals to the control board. Use a multimeter to check their resistance.

A faulty thermistor shows abnormal readings or no response. Replace the thermistor if it fails the test to fix the error.

Check Communication Module

The communication module manages data exchange between units. Inspect it for loose wires or visible damage.

Ensure all connectors are secure and pins are intact. Faults here can disrupt communication and trigger the U4 error.
